摘要 <p>In a gas turbine of a steam cooling system, flange joint surfaces such as the surfaces of joint portions of a rotor disc do not permit a buffer plate, such as a gasket, to be inserted therebetween and no sufficient sealing surface pressure can be secured due to a large contact area of the flange joint surfaces, so that the leakage of cooling steam from these joint surfaces poses a very important problem. Therefore, providing a sealing structure having an improved sealability with respect to such joint surfaces is demanded. The improved sealing structure for joint surfaces (7) of flanges of a gas turbine having a steam cooling structure comprises labyrinthine grooves (8) provided in at least either one of the flange joint surfaces (7), and the sealability of the gas turbine is improved owing to a combination of a labyrinthine effect and a high surface pressure obtained by a decrease in the area of the flange joint surfaces, thus enabling a gas turbine of a high reliability to be obtained.</p>
